I applied through a recruiter.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Salesforce in Aug 2022
Interview
Great support from recruiter leading upto first interview with two sales directors
One was a robot and very very cold and unresponsive throughout
Second was pleasant, professional and asked great questions
Luckily I decided to accept another offer anyway as no one got back to me to let me know if I was successful or not
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
What do you know about us ( not the company but the two Sales Directors )..yes I actually got asked that question
Describe your greatest win and a loss
How do your current KPIs get measured

I applied through an employee referral. The process took 2 months. I interviewed at Salesforce
Interview
Had interviews for different positions. Recruiter communication was very slow post interviews. For platform sales executive role - had 2 rounds of interview as well as panel presentation. The feedback during interview was positive. Nice set of folks. the interviewers needed SaaS selling methodologies based experience. Role was earlier being offered and then resulted into negative post sharing of salary and notice period expectations
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Describe your recent sales experience (focus on the methodology)
